Etymology 1
edit
Inherited
from
Proto-Dravidian
*a-
.
Prefix
edit
അ-
•
(
a-
)
distal
demonstrative marker; e.g.
അവൻ
(
avaṉ
,
“
he (proximal)
”
)
.

Etymology 2
edit
Borrowed
from
Sanskrit
अ-
(
a-
)
.
Alternative forms
edit
അൻ-
(
aṉ-
)
—
before vowels
Prefix
edit
അ-
•
(
a-
)
un-
അ-
(
a-
)
+
പൂർണ്ണം
(
pūṟṇṇaṁ
,
“
complete
”
)
→
അപൂർണ്ണം
(
apūṟṇṇaṁ
,
“
incomplete
”
)
